Iranian Football Team Relocates World Cup Base to Tijuana After Arizona Plans Falter
The Iranian national football squad was forced to abandon its planned training base in Arizona. Logistical and regulatory hurdles led the team to seek an alternative location.

Officials selected Tijuana, Mexico, as the new base for World Cup preparations. Local
authorities in Tijuana welcomed the arrival of the Iranian delegation. Residents expressed
pride in their city’s role in supporting the World Cup participants. The move underscores
the fluid nature of host‑city arrangements for international teams. Iranian officials
thanked the Mexican city for its hospitality and facilities. The team will continue its
preparations in Tijuana ahead of upcoming tournament matches.
